在插入数据库文件夹中的图片名称时,可以按照以下步骤进行操作:
以下是一个示例的Node.js代码片段,演示如何插入数据库文件夹中的图片名称:
const fs = require('fs');
const mysql = require('mysql');
// 连接到数据库
const connection = mysql.createConnection({
host: '数据库主机地址',
user: '数据库用户名',
password: '数据库密码',
database: '数据库名称'
});
// 读取文件夹中的图片文件
const folderPath = '图片文件夹路径';
fs.readdir(folderPath, (err, files) => {
if (err) {
console.error('读取文件夹失败:', err);
return;
}
// 遍历图片文件
files.forEach(file => {
// 提取文件名
const fileName = file.split('.')[0];
// 插入数据库
const sql = `INSERT INTO 图片表名 (图片名称字段名) VALUES ('${fileName}')`;
connection.query(sql, (err, result) => {
if (err) {
console.error('插入数据库失败:', err);
return;
}
console.log('插入数据库成功');
});
});
});
// 关闭数据库连接
connection.end();
请注意,上述代码仅为示例,实际应用中需要根据具体的开发环境和数据库配置进行适当调整。
对于腾讯云相关产品,可以使用腾讯云对象存储(COS)来存储图片文件,并使用腾讯云数据库(如云数据库MySQL版)来存储图片名称。具体的产品介绍和文档可以在腾讯云官方网站上找到。
领取专属 10元无门槛券
手把手带您无忧上云